* fix(ci): re-validate the release version before force-pushing (#9076)

prepare's doesVersionExist check runs minutes to hours before publish
pushes (validation jobs and the production-release approval gate sit in
between), and --force removed the non-fast-forward rejection that used
to serialize the push itself. Concurrent same-version runs could
therefore diverge the npm artifacts, the git tag, and main. Serialize
publish per release tag and re-validate the unshipped invariant — every
published package, the tag, and the release — immediately before the
push; pin all three invariants in the workflow tests.

* fix(ci): clarify push-time release refusals and keep benign ones out of autofix (#9076)

The push-time guard refused retries after a partial npm publish without
saying where the version had shipped or how to recover, and every refusal
failed the publish job into notify_failure, filing a "Release Failed" issue
and dispatching the autofix agent against releases that did not fail.

- Scan all published packages in strict mode and name every shipped
  location in the refusal (npm packages, origin tag, GitHub release) with
  partial-publish recovery guidance; a decisive hit ends the check so a
  flaky later probe cannot mask the refusal with a probe error.
- Give the guard distinct exit codes: 3 = already shipped (decisive,
  benign), 2 = probe or usage failure. Exit 1 is reserved for uncaught
  node errors so a crash can never masquerade as the benign marker. The
  push step marks exit-3 refusals via the version_refusal job output, and
  notify_failure skips its issue + autofix dispatch for exactly that
  failure while genuine failures still notify.
- Cover runCli's default dispatch (prepare's path), the exit-code
  contract, and the process.exit wiring end to end.
